From mboxrd@z Thu Jan 1 00:00:00 1970 From: John Fastabend Subject: [net-next PATCH v2 1/3] net: sched: consolidate offload decision in cls_u32 Date: Thu, 25 Feb 2016 15:19:44 -0800 Message-ID: <20160225231944.9820.40012.stgit@john-Precision-Tower-5810> References: <20160225231540.9820.7688.stgit@john-Precision-Tower-5810> Mime-Version: 1.0 Content-Type: text/plain; charset="utf-8" Content-Transfer-Encoding: 7bit Cc: netdev@vger.kernel.org, alexei.starovoitov@gmail.com, davem@davemloft.net, jhs@mojatatu.com To: jiri@resnulli.us, john.fastabend@gmail.com, daniel@iogearbox.net, simon.horman@netronome.com Return-path: Received: from mail-pf0-f170.google.com ([209.85.192.170]:35001 "EHLO mail-pf0-f170.google.com" rhost-flags-OK-OK-OK-OK) by vger.kernel.org with ESMTP id S1750984AbcBYXUK (ORCPT ); Thu, 25 Feb 2016 18:20:10 -0500 Received: by mail-pf0-f170.google.com with SMTP id c10so42075742pfc.2 for ; Thu, 25 Feb 2016 15:20:10 -0800 (PST) In-Reply-To: <20160225231540.9820.7688.stgit@john-Precision-Tower-5810> Sender: netdev-owner@vger.kernel.org List-ID: The offload decision was originally very basic and tied to if the dev implemented the appropriate ndo op hook. The next step is to allow the user to more flexibly define if any paticular rule should be offloaded or not. In order to have this logic in one function lift the current check into a helper routine tc_should_offload().
